Top Trends in Enterprise Application Development for 2024

In today’s fast-evolving digital landscape, businesses must continuously innovate to stay ahead. Enterprise application development, in particular, plays a pivotal role in how organizations deliver efficient and scalable digital solutions. In 2024, several emerging trends are reshaping the way software is designed, developed, and deployed, helping companies stay competitive in a dynamic market. This blog post dives into the top trends in enterprise application development for 2024, offering insights into the latest innovations and strategies that will influence the future of software development.

1. AI-Driven Application Development

One of the biggest game-changers in enterprise application development is the rise of artificial intelligence (AI). AI is no longer just a buzzword; it’s becoming a core component in many digital solutions. Developers are increasingly incorporating AI-powered tools for automation, predictive analytics, and personalized user experiences. For instance, AI-driven algorithms can optimize code writing, automatically detect bugs, and suggest improvements, speeding up the software development life cycle (SDLC).

As businesses look for more efficient ways to manage and interpret massive data sets, AI plays a crucial role in real-time data analysis. Predictive analytics, powered by machine learning algorithms, provides enterprises with actionable insights, enabling them to make data-driven decisions. The use of AI in enterprise application development will continue to grow, offering more sophisticated and user-friendly digital solutions that adapt to customer needs in real time.

2. Low-Code and No-Code Platforms

In 2024, the demand for low-code and no-code platforms will continue to rise. These platforms allow developers and even non-technical teams to create applications quickly without writing extensive code. By offering drag-and-drop interfaces, low-code platforms empower businesses to accelerate the development process while reducing the costs associated with traditional coding.

Low-code and no-code solutions are transforming enterprise software trends by reducing the dependency on specialized developers. This trend significantly enhances productivity and reduces time-to-market, which is critical for businesses aiming to launch new digital solutions rapidly. Expect to see more organizations adopting these platforms to create customized applications tailored to their unique business needs.

3. Cloud-Native Applications and Microservices Architecture

Cloud-native applications are designed to leverage cloud computing technologies, enabling businesses to develop applications that are scalable, resilient, and cost-effective. A key aspect of cloud-native development is the use of microservices architecture. Microservices break down monolithic applications into smaller, independent services that can be developed, deployed, and scaled independently.

The trend toward cloud-native enterprise applications is driven by the need for flexibility and faster development cycles. With this approach, businesses can scale individual components without affecting the entire application, ensuring better performance and uptime. Additionally, microservices allow for continuous integration and delivery (CI/CD), enabling teams to deploy updates or new features without disrupting the application’s core functionalities.

4. API-First Development

API-first development has become the norm for building flexible, scalable, and integrated applications. In this approach, APIs (Application Programming Interfaces) are designed and implemented before the actual application is built. By focusing on API development first, companies ensure that their software solutions can easily integrate with other services and platforms, making them more adaptable to future changes.

APIs enable seamless communication between different software components and third-party services, making it easier for enterprises to expand their digital solutions. With the increasing adoption of IoT (Internet of Things) and cloud-based applications, an API-first approach ensures that businesses can connect their applications to a wide range of devices and platforms without extensive re-coding.

5. Edge Computing

As data processing needs continue to grow, edge computing has emerged as a powerful solution for enterprises. Unlike traditional cloud computing, where data is sent to centralized servers for processing, edge computing allows data to be processed closer to its source—whether that’s a device, a local server, or a regional data center.

Edge computing is transforming enterprise software development by reducing latency, improving data privacy, and enhancing real-time decision-making capabilities. This trend is particularly important for industries that rely on real-time data processing, such as healthcare, manufacturing, and retail. With edge computing, businesses can deploy applications that deliver faster responses, enabling them to provide superior customer experiences.

6. Cybersecurity and Data Privacy by Design

As digital transformation accelerates, businesses are collecting and processing more data than ever. This has put cybersecurity and data privacy at the forefront of enterprise application development. In 2024, companies will adopt a “privacy by design” approach, embedding security measures directly into the development process.

Data breaches and cyberattacks have the potential to cause significant financial and reputational damage. Therefore, ensuring that security is not an afterthought but a core part of the application’s architecture will be crucial. Encryption, secure coding practices, and continuous monitoring for vulnerabilities will become standard features in enterprise digital solutions.

7. Sustainability and Green Software Development

Sustainability is becoming a key consideration in software development, with businesses striving to reduce their carbon footprint. Green software development involves designing applications that consume less energy and make more efficient use of resources. This trend is expected to grow as organizations prioritize eco-friendly practices to meet regulatory requirements and cater to environmentally conscious consumers.

As part of this trend, developers will increasingly focus on optimizing code to minimize energy consumption and reducing the hardware footprint of their applications. In 2024, we will see more enterprises adopting sustainable practices in their software development processes to align with global sustainability goals.
